引言
TPWallet作为面向多链、多功能的数字资产钱包,其安全性决定用户资产与平台声誉的根基。本文以“TPWallet安全知识测试”为出发点,全面解析跨链交易、多功能平台、高级资产分析、新兴技术服务与智能化生态中的威胁面与防护措施,并提出实操建议与行业观察。
一、TPWallet安全知识测试的目的与核心范围
目的:验证钱包在真实使用场景下的抗风险能力,发现设计缺陷并推动整改。范围包括:私钥与助记词管理、身份认证与权限控制、交易签名流程、跨链桥与中继安全、智能合约交互、数据加密与隐私保护、日志与审计能力、应急与恢复机制。
二、核心安全要点与测试要项

1. 私钥与助记词管理:测试助记词生成器的熵、导入导出流程、备份与恢复流程、是否存在明文存储或泄露通道;评估硬件钱包与冷钱包支持与集成的完整性。
2. 身份认证与权限控制:多重认证(MFA)、设备绑定、会话管理、权限最小化、交易授权二次确认测试。
3. 交易签名与交互流程:签名请求内容的可读性、撤销与签名显示防钓鱼、签名策略(分层、白名单、阈值签名)测试。
4. 智能合约与跨链交互:跨链桥路由验证、原子交换或中继可信度、跨链证明机制、恶意合约调用隔离、合约升级治理风险。
5. 多功能模块隔离:钱包内的DApp浏览器、交易聚合、借贷、质押等模块之间数据与权限隔离测试,防止横向越权。
6. 运维与审计能力:日志完整性、事后追溯能力、告警与响应流程、应急预案演练。
三、跨链交易的特有风险与防护
风险:跨链桥被攻破、验证延迟导致的双花、预言机/中继被篡改、桥合约升级带来的信任转移。
防护:采用多重验证(多签、门槛签名)、分布式验证者与去中心化中继、证明链上状态的轻客户端或零知识证明(ZK),并对桥流动性进行限额与熔断机制。跨链测试需模拟网络分区、延迟和验证者被破坏场景。
四、多功能数字平台的安全设计要点
1. 模块化与最小权限原则:将交易执行、资产显示、第三方DApp访问隔离,使用沙箱运行环境。
2. 数据与隐私保护:本地敏感数据加密、传输层与存储层加密、可配置的隐私模式(隐藏余额等)。
3. 第三方集成安全:对接API与插件进行白名单、签名验证、请求配额与速率限制。
五、高级资产分析与风控策略
1. 实时行为分析:基于链上与链下信号(地址年龄、交易模式、关联地址网络)建立风险评分模型,标注可疑提现或聚合行为。
2. 异常检测:使用机器学习识别突发大额、短时高频操作或资金从高风险地址流入。
3. 合规与报表:支持可审计的KYT(Know Your Transaction)与可导出的合规报告,便于对接监管机构与保险机构。
六、新兴技术服务的安全机会与挑战
1. 多方计算(MPC)与阈值签名:降低单点私钥风险,但需验证实现无侧信道泄露并做好密钥重构策略。
2. 可信执行环境(TEE)与硬件隔离:提高签名与密钥操作安全性,但需关注微码/固件漏洞与供应链风险。
3. 零知识证明(ZK):可以在保隐私的同时传递链上证明,适用于跨链验证与隐私交易,但实现复杂且需评估证明系统的安全假设。
4. 自动化审计与形式化验证:对核心合约与跨链逻辑采用形式化方法减少逻辑缺陷。
七、智能化生态系统建设要点
1. 自动化监控与响应:实时风险评分触发熔断、回滚或人工复核流程;支持策略推送与动态白名单管理。
2. 生态激励与保险:通过保险池或第三方保障产品分担极端情况下的赔付风险。
3. 社区参与与透明治理:将重大升级与桥策略通过治理机制公开决定,提升信任度。
八、行业观察与趋势建议
1. 趋势:跨链需求剧增带来攻击面扩大;MPC与ZK等技术进入实际部署阶段;监管趋严,合规能力将成为竞争力。
2. 建议:加强多层次防护(技术+流程+合规+教育),定期进行红队演练与第三方审计,推动与监管机构的沟通与合规对接。

九、实操测试清单(简要)
- 检查助记词熵与备份流程;测试助记词泄露场景。
- 测试签名显示与模糊化攻击(恶意DApp模拟)。
- 模拟跨链桥攻击、延迟与分叉场景,验证熔断与限额策略。
- 漏洞扫描与智能合约审计,关键合约形式化证明。
- 部署MPC/TEE并进行侧信道与重放测试。
结语
TPWallet作为连接多链与多场景的关键通道,必须在设计与运营阶段同时强化安全意识。通过系统化的安全测试、引入新兴可信技术、强化治理与合规,并结合智能化监控与社区参与,才能在复杂的跨链与多功能生态中保障用户资产与平台的可持续发展。
评论
CryptoGirl
这篇文章覆盖面很广,尤其是对跨链桥的熔断和多签防护讲得很实用。
链上小王
希望作者能出一份具体的红队演练流程样例,实操部分很有价值。
SatoshiFan
关于MPC和TEE的比较分析很到位,提醒了我关注侧信道风险。
安全工程师Lucy
建议补充对接监管时的数据最小化实践,合规部分可以更具体一点。